- French supermarket chain Intermarché has gained widespread acclaim for its recent advertisement featuring a vegetarian wolf, which has gone viral for its use of traditional animation and live actors instead of artificial intelligence. The heartwarming narrative follows the wolf's transformation from a feared loner to a beloved character among other animals.
- This advertisement marks a significant marketing strategy for Intermarché, showcasing its commitment to creativity and authenticity in an era increasingly dominated by AI-generated content. The positive reception highlights the effectiveness of human storytelling in engaging audiences.
- The success of this campaign reflects a growing consumer preference for genuine, relatable content over automated productions, sparking discussions about the role of AI in advertising and the importance of emotional connections in brand messaging.
